Origin
A psychological term from the 1970s that went mainstream as work-stress discourse grew, especially among younger workers.
Frequently asked questions
What does burnout mean?
Burnout is total physical and mental exhaustion from prolonged stress, usually work.
What causes burnout?
Chronic overwork, stress, and lack of rest are common causes.

How do you recover from burnout?
Rest, boundaries, and reducing stress over time, often with support.
